Output 708638396fffd1988ee153528505948313012a94588fe856d0c65e82a3f3ff6b:10

value
17669949
script pubkey
OP_0 OP_PUSHBYTES_32 8bdd95775ae134b2ef6a8a075bf907bf3eb27eaaffe901556337b4b299fd8c23
address
bc1q30we2a66uy6t9mm23gr4h7g8hultyl42ll5sz4trx76t9x0a3s3s0azlky
transaction
708638396fffd1988ee153528505948313012a94588fe856d0c65e82a3f3ff6b
spent
true